Full Job Description
Job Summary:

PRIMARY PURPOSE: To provide claims advocacy representing our design and construction clients. Analyze and consult with clients on complex or technically difficult design and construction professional liability and general liability claims; to help clients navigate complex insurance programs; to coordinate claims management within industry best practices and specific client service requirements; and to providing high levels of customer service.

ROLE: The Senior Claims Consultant will have the following skills sets and be able to:

  • Perform in depth coverage analysis, investigation, liability and potential exposure analysis
  • Understand claims-made policies
  • Investigate and resolve coverage disputes
  • Assist insureds with the development and implementation of resolution strategies of professional and general liability claims
  • Assist as needed with development of client's claims programs
  • Have superior written and verbal communication skills
  • Highly organized and efficient in a fast-paced multi-tasked environment
  • Able to prioritize effectively to accomplish objectives with creativity and enthusiasm, and with minimal supervision.
  • Demonstrate high level of understanding of individual state and civil laws, claims practices and regulatory requirements.
  • Proven ability to analyze coverage and draft coverage response letters on complex matters.
  • Strong analytical and organizational skills
  • Excellent influencing and negotiation skills; proven ability to collaborate and build relationships across teams.
  • Flexibility to travel.
  • Exercise's initiative: demonstrates accountability, adaptability, service motivation, respects the differences of others, and accepts personal responsibility.
  • Hands-on experience and strong aptitude with Microsoft Excel, PowerPoint and Word

About Lockton

Lockton Companies is the world's largest privately held insurance brokerage firm, providing insurance, risk management, employee benefits and retirement services. The company was founded in 1966 and is headquartered in Kansas City, Missouri. Lockton has more than 7,500 associates in over 100 offices worldwide. The company serves clients in a variety of industries, including construction, healthcare, hospitality, manufacturing, real estate, and technology.
